Jakarta (Antara) - President Susilo Bambang Yudhoyono has expressed regret over the publication by an online news site of a WikiLeaks report about rupiah printing in Australia implicating him and former president Megawati Soekarnoputri. President Yudhoyono said at a press conference at his private residence in Cikeas, Bogor, West Java, here on Thursday that he deeply regretted the news site's decision to publish without obtaining necessary clarifications on the issue. With regard to the current Idul Fitri festival, President Yudhoyono said that he had kept monitoring the flow of Idul Fitri holidaymakers in the country since last week involving around 30 million people and had also been monitoring the return trip of holidaymakers. "My task as a president is to monitor security and service, as 30 million people were journeying across the country to celebrate the event," he said. He pointed out that he had also communicated with national police chief General Sutarman who was currently inspecting security and efficiency of traffic operations in southern Java. He said in principle the heavy traffic had been managed well and no untoward incidents had happened. (*) Reported by Panca Hari Prabowo
